Weather Seal Replacement: A Comprehensive Guide

Weather condition seals play a crucial function in keeping the convenience and energy performance of a home. These seals-- found around windows, doors, and different entry points-- avoid drafts, wetness invasion, and energy loss. With time, they can use out or end up being harmed, causing greater energy costs and compromised indoor convenience.

In this post, we will dive deep into the significance of weather seals, how to recognize when they need replacement, the detailed replacement process, and an FAQ area to address common inquiries.

Comprehending Weather Seals

Weather seals are normally made from rubber, foam, or Vinyl Gasket Replacement materials designed to fill the spaces in between surfaces. They are available in various forms, such as:

  • Door Seals: Installed along the edges of doors to prevent air leakage.
  • Window Seals: Placed around window frames to keep drafts out.
  • Garage Door Seals: Found at the bottom or sides of a garage door to block outside air.

Why Replace Weather Seals?

  • Energy Efficiency: Damaged seals can cause increased heating and cooling expenses as conditioned air escapes and outside air gets in.
  • Comfort: Drafts can make living areas unpleasant, specifically throughout severe weather conditions.
  • Moisture Control: Broken seals can permit wetness to enter, resulting in possible mold development and structural damage.
  • Visual Appeal: Worn or missing seals can interfere with the visual appeal of doors and windows.

Signs You Need to Replace Weather Seals

Recognizing worn weather seals can conserve property owners from intensifying energy bills and pain. Search for these signs:

  • Drafts: Feel cold air coming through window or Door Weather Stripping edges.
  • Noticeable Gaps: Noticeable separations in between the door/window frame and the seal.
  • Moisture Accumulation: Water stains or mold on sills or frames.
  • Cracked or Worn Materials: The material appears brittle, cracked, or stained.

Step-by-Step Guide to Replacing Weather Seals

Tools and Materials Needed

Before starting the replacement procedure, gather the following tools and products:

  • New weather condition strips (suitable for your door/window type)
  • Utility knife
  • Measuring tape
  • Scissors
  • Cleaning products (soap, sponge, cloth)
  • Adhesive (if needed)
  • A caulking weapon (for caulk-based seals)

Replacement Process

  1. Get Rid Of the Old Weather Seal: Using the energy knife, gently cut away the old weather seal. Be careful not to harm the door or Window Gaskets frame.

  2. Tidy the Surface: Clean the location where the new seal will be applied. Get rid of any old adhesive and dirt to make sure a strong bond.

  3. Step and Cut: Measure the length needed for the new seal. Cut the new weather strip to fit, guaranteeing accurate measurements for each side.

  4. Apply the New Seal: Follow the maker's directions for setup. For peel-and-stick weather strips, carefully line up and push the strip into location. If using adhesive, use it to the surface initially, then place the strip accordingly.

  5. Check the Seal: Close the door or window and look for any drafts. You may need to change the seal slightly to attain a snug fit.

  6. Finish Up: If essential, use additional caulk around edges for extra insulation. Enable time to dry based upon the product's instructions.

Frequently Asked Questions About Weather Seal Replacement

1. How typically should weather seals be replaced?

It is normally recommended to check weather condition seals annually and replace them every 3-5 years or sooner if damage is evident.

2. Can I change weather seals myself?

3. What type of weather seal should I use?

Select a weather seal that is suitable for your specific application (door, window, garage) and consider the environment in your area. Materials like rubber or foam are outstanding for different situations.

4. What if I have to replace a window or door totally?

If the frame is harmed, it might be more reliable to replace the entire window or Door Gaskets rather than simply the seals.

5. Do weather condition seals decrease noise?

Yes, setting up reliable weather condition seals can help reduce noise pollution from outside, boosting indoor harmony.
